2manybooks editorial
Mark Dodgson examines the intersection of creativity and professional strategy, arguing that a playful approach is essential for navigating the volatility of modern business environments. By analyzing historical examples and contemporary practices, the author demonstrates how experimentation and curiosity serve as vital tools for innovation and resilience in an increasingly uncertain global economy.
